Ordinals
beta
Sat 1348045008317304
decimal
329218.8317304
degree
0°119218′610″8317304‴
percentile
64.19261951429306%
name
ehlvbtcmxsr
cycle
0
epoch
1
period
163
block
329218
offset
8317304
timestamp
2014-11-09 07:58:56 UTC
rarity
common
prev
next